Heat Levels: From Sweet to Spicy


Among the most distinctive features of love fiction is the series of heat levels available, accommodating every reader's convenience zone and choice. At the sweeter end, tidy love and wholesome love keep physical intimacy off the page, focusing rather on psychological connection, sincere gestures, and frequently a faith-centered or family-oriented viewpoint. Closed-door romance may consist of sexual stress but fades to black before explicit information.


On the other side of the spectrum, steamy love and spicy love look into high-heat encounters, often exploring the physical side of destination in detail. High heat love pushes the limits even more, incorporating sensuality as a core part of character development and plot. Lots of readers enjoy moving between these levels depending on their state of mind, making the variety within the category an essential reason for its mass appeal.

Emotional Beats and Reader Satisfaction


While the specifics differ, most love novels are developed around specific emotional beats that readers expect. There's Discover more the meet-cute or initial stimulate, where chemistry sparks. Tension develops through moments of destination, misunderstanding, and vulnerability, culminating in a central pivotal moment where characters must make pivotal choices.


Romance readers likewise anticipate a rewarding resolution, frequently described as a "HEA" (Happily Ever After) or "HFN" (Happy For Now). In clean love, this may suggest a proposal, marriage, or heartfelt commitment, while in steamy romance, it may consist of a more enthusiastic statement. The warranty of an emotionally satisfying ending is one of the genre's biggest conveniences-- it allows readers to take pleasure in the low and Show more high of a story, understanding love will ultimately prevail.


The Appeal of Series and Standalones


Love readers frequently fall in love not simply with couples, however with whole imaginary worlds. Series romance permits numerous interconnected stories, each concentrating on different characters while using glimpses of precious couples from previous books. These series can be tied together by a shared setting-- such as a town or work environment-- or by familial or friendship bonds, developing a sense of found family that lots of readers treasure.


Standalone romances provide a total journey in one volume, ideal for those who desire closure without commitment to a longer arc. Short-read love and novella-length romcoms are likewise acquiring appeal for readers who desire a complete romantic experience in a single sitting, particularly on platforms like Kindle Unlimited.
